Top 5 Reasons Why You Should Consult A Banking Lawyer

A banking lawyer is an attorney who specializes in handling legal issues related to the banking and finance industry. This includes advising banks and financial institutions on various matters such as checking their regulatory compliance, drafting and reviewing loan and credit agreements, and representing clients in litigation or arbitration related to banking and financial disputes. The best lawyer for banking may also advise clients on mergers and acquisitions, securities offerings, and other corporate transactions and have a strong understanding of financial markets and products along with experience in navigating the complex regulatory environment in which banks and other financial institutions operate. What does a banking lawyer do with respect to helping their clients?

  • Assisting in compliance with Banking regulations: A banking lawyer specializes in understanding and advising clients on the complex regulations that govern the banking industry. When a company hires a lawyer for banking issues, his responsibilities extend to checking the company’s compliance status concerning the applicable laws and regulations related to consumer protection, anti-money laundering, financial crimes and many such.
  • Managing Corporate finance: A lawyer for banking issues also advises clients on corporate finance transactions, including mergers and acquisitions, capital raising, and debt and equity financing.
  • Advising on lending and credit: A practising lawyer for banking problems has expertise in the legal aspects of lending and credit, including drafting and negotiating loan agreements, credit facilities, and other financial instruments for individuals and industries they work for.
  • Checking financial models and products: Corporate banking lawyers are well-versed in the legal complexities of various financial products, including derivatives, structured finance, and securitization. Therefore, they can professionally assist and advise clients on the legal and regulatory implications of these products.
  • Assisting financial institutions: lawyers for banking issues possess a deep understanding of the legal and regulatory issues facing financial institutions, including banks, insurance companies, and investment firms. Hence, their duty pertains to advising and assisting institutions on compliance, governance, and other legal matters.
  • Risk management: A banking lawyer can favourably advise clients on risk management, such as the identification and management of legal and regulatory risks associated with banking transactions and procedures thereof.
  • Compliance and litigation: The best lawyer for banking also assists their clients in compliance matters, such as regulatory investigations, and takes due care of disputes and litigation arising from banking transactions.

To obtain protection from legal disputes

Banking lawyers also help clients with mediation or arbitration which are alternatives to traditional litigation by firmly negotiating and upfronting on behalf of their clients to try to resolve disputes before they go to court. For instance, You may face a banking dispute as a more complex interaction and a banking dispute is any rift between a bank and its client. So, they usually require negotiation or litigation to reach a solution and a banking attorney can help their clients in resolving and settlement therein.

Some of the most common banking disputes are:

  • Disputes over the sum in an account
  • Breach of account
  • Repossessions and foreclosures
  • Bank fees that are elevated
  • Business fraud
  • Identity theft and
  • leaked data
  • A banking attorney will help you deal with these complicated disputes.
